Saab to upgrade German Tornados’ radar warners Saab has received an order from Panavia Aircraft GmbH to upgrade the radar warning equipment on the Tornado aircraft operated by the German Air Force. Fresh success for the Rheinmetall Mission Master: Her Majesty’s Armed Forces order four more robotic vehicles Rheinmetall has achieved another sales success in the United Kingdom. The British have ordered four more Mission Masters under the second phase (Spiral 2) of their Robotic Platoon Vehicle programme. T-7A Red Hawk to use Rohde & Schwarz radio communications The new Boeing T-7A Red Hawk advanced pilot training system for U.S. Air Force pilots will be flying with Rohde & Schwarz’ R&S MR6000R software defined, multiband-capable airborne transceivers.
